However, making a tackle while touching any part of an opponent’s face mask is illegal and, when called, results in a penalty against the offending player and team.
That is not true. Touching a facemask is never a foul. You have to grab or pull on it on some level. Even grabbing the helmet is not illegal, but grabbing the helmet opening is. Do not make this so broad that any contact with certain things are fouls.
